January leads for comfortable weather in San Felipe Primero: typically 31.1°C by day, 14.8°C at night, with 41 mm of rain. Based on measured 1991–2020 NOAA station history.

The weakest month is September, scoring 22 against January’s 74 — days average 35°C, 11° above the 24°C the score treats as ideal, and 195 mm of rain falls.

A warm and dry day reaches 20°C with under 1 mm of rain; a wet day gets 1 mm or more; a washout gets 10 mm or more. The week column is the share of seven-day stretches in that month, across the station’s whole daily record, that contained three or more wet days — the odds a week-long trip is rained on repeatedly, counted rather than modelled. The last column is the 10th to 90th percentile of that month’s daytime average across individual years: a narrow band means the average is what you will get, a wide one means the average is a midpoint between years that felt quite different.
